Disneyland Popular Restaurant Closure

Disneyland Jolly Holiday bakery cafe

The popular quick-service restaurant Jolly Holiday Bakery Cafe closed for refurbishment on January 7, 2025, after the end of the Christmas celebration at Disneyland.

Update! Jolly Holiday Bakery Cafe will be reopening on March 22, 2025. This is a much longer closure than we expected. The restaurant will be opening right around when the Spring Break crowds start to pick up in mid-March. We did confirm this date with Disneyland. They cautioned that at this time the restaurant should reopen then but that things could always change.

It has the widest selection of quick-service breakfast foods, so with this dining location temporarily unavailable, you can expect demand for other quick Disneyland breakfasts like the Breakfast Ronto Wrap and Breakfast chimichangas to increase.

With Jolly Holiday Bakery Cafe closed, some other nearby Disneyland breakfast locations that you can go to include Galactic Grill, Refreshment Corner, Red Rose Tavern, and Market House. Refreshment Corner have some new offerings as well as some favorites from Jolly Holiday during the closure.

You can find some of the other popular items at different locations. The Raspberry Rose Macaron is showing up on the Gibson Girl Ice Cream Parlor menu. The Matterhorn Macaroon and the Bacon & Egg Croissants are at Refreshment Corner.

Quick tip: You can mobile order from the Downtown Disney Starbucks using the Starbucks app. This is a potentially good replacement for the breakfast options now missing.

Another impact of the Jolly Holiday closure is that this is the only dining location that stays open until park closing most of the time, which is something to consider if you are planning on utilizing our Mickey Visit Disneyland evening strategy.

As of the first day of the closure, the left side of the restaurant's outdoor seating area was already closed off. The right side was open as of our last visit checking in though that may change. The seating area outside of Jolly Holiday Bakery Cafe is always a very popular spot as it is centrally located right off the main hub of the park, which impacts Plaza Inn seating across the way as visitors go to sit there instead.

Jolly Holiday Bakery Cafe is also a key spot for the special event food for Disneyland Sweethearts’ Nite which is coming up. Throughout the year, this dining location always has a significant number of special offerings for seasonal celebrations and special events.
